    CS1700FC/CS1701FC pH electrode

    pH electrode is a precision sensor used to measure the acidity or alkalinity of aqueous solutions. It operates on the principle of potentiometry, generating a voltage proportional to the hydrogen ion activity in the sample. The electrode typically consists of a glass sensing membrane filled with a reference electrolyte and a silver/silver chloride reference element. To ensure accuracy, it requires regular calibration using standard buffer solutions. Modern pH electrodes feature built-in temperature sensors for automatic compensation, improving reliability across varying conditions. Widely applied in water treatment, chemical processing, food production, and laboratory testing, pH electrodes provide essential data for quality control, environmental monitoring, and industrial automation. Their fast response and high sensitivity make them indispensable tools for maintaining optimal process conditions and ensuring product safety.

    T2000ic Industrial Two Wire System Explosion-proof pH ORP Transmitter

    Designed for hazardous industrial environments, the Two-Wire System Explosion-Proof pH/ORP Transmitter ensures safe and reliable monitoring of acidity (pH) or oxidation-reduction potential (ORP). Featuring a robust, flameproof enclosure with certifications such as Ex d IIC T6, it is ideal for use in explosive atmospheres like chemical plants, oil refineries, and mining sites. The transmitter operates on a loop-powered two-wire system, which simplifies wiring and reduces installation costs by combining power and 4-20 mA signal output. With high measurement accuracy, automatic temperature compensation, and strong anti-interference capability, it delivers stable readings even in harsh conditions. This device is essential for real-time process control, ensuring both operational safety and compliance with stringent industrial standards.

    T6077 Online Suspended Solids (Sludge) Meter

    Online Suspended Solids (Sludge) Meter is an advanced analytical instrument designed for the continuous, real-time measurement of suspended solids concentration in water and wastewater. It is widely used in municipal wastewater treatment plants, industrial effluent monitoring, and sludge thickening/dewatering processes. The meter typically employs optical backscattering or infrared absorption technology, where a light beam is directed into the sample, and the intensity of scattered or transmitted light is measured to determine solids concentration. Featuring automatic cleaning mechanisms, temperature compensation, and a wide measurement range (e.g., 0–200,000 mg/L), it ensures reliable performance in harsh environments. With real-time data output via Modbus RS485 or 4-20mA, it enables efficient process control, sludge management, and regulatory compliance.

    T6016 Nitrogen Nitrate Monitor Water Quality Analyzer

    Nitrate Monitor is an analytical device used for the continuous or online measurement of nitrate nitrogen (NO₃⁻-N) concentration in water. It is essential for environmental monitoring, wastewater treatment, and drinking water safety. Nitrate, a common contaminant from agricultural runoff and industrial discharge, can pose serious health risks such as methemoglobinemia in infants. The monitor typically employs ion-selective electrode (ISE) technology or UV absorption spectroscopy. ISE-based sensors offer high selectivity and real-time response, while UV sensors provide reagent-free, rapid detection. With built-in temperature compensation, data logging, and alarm functions, nitrate monitors ensure reliable compliance with regulatory limits. They are indispensable tools for protecting water quality and public health.
